3.Human albumin attenuates Mincle-associated early neuroinflammatory injury in subarachnoid hemorrhage rats
Yi XIE ; Qiushi LYU ; Hongquan GUO ; Nana ZHAO ; Ruidong YE ; Xinfeng LIU
Chinese Journal of Neurology 2017;50(7):531-537
Objective To investigate the protective role of human serum albumin in treatment of monocyte-inducible C-type lectin (Mincle)-associated neuroinflammation in subarachnoid hemorrhage (SAH) rats and its underlying mechanisms.Methods Vascular perforation model was used to induce SAH.Ninety-two male SD rats were randomly assigned to sham (n =23),vehicle (n =23),low-dose albumin (0.63 g/kg,n =23) and high-dose albumin (1.25 g/kg,n =23) groups.Saline and albumin were intravenously injected into rats two hours after surgery.Modified Garcia scale was employed to assess neurological functions.Iba-1 and myeloperoxidase (MPO) staining was used to examine the activation of microglial cells and infiltration of neutrophils.Real-time PCR was applied to determine the changes of IL-1β,inducible nitric oxide synthase,CD11b,monocyte chemoattractant protein-1,cytokine-induced neutrophil chemoattractant-1 and CXC motif chemokine ligand-2 mRNA levels.Co-immunoprecipitation was conducted to assess the binding ability of albumin with Mincle.Immunoblotting was carried out to evaluate protein levels of Minlce,Syk and p-Syk.SAH severity measurement was performed before conductions of all the experiments.Results SAH severity scores were 11.4 ± 1.6,12.8 ±2.5 and 11.2 ±3.2 in the vehicle,low-dose albumin and high-dose albumin groups,respectively,without statistically significant difference among groups (F =0.694,P =0.516).Neurological score was 7.5 ± 2.9 in the vehicle group,while the low-dose albumin (14.6 ± 2.2) and high-dose albumin groups (13.6 ± 2.7) exhibited better neurological perfomance (P < 0.01).Immunostaining showed that albumin significantly inhibited the activation of microglia,and reduced the percentage of MPO positive cells from 20.7% ± 1.9% in the vehicle group to 12.1% ±2.1% in the low-dose albumin group and 9.8% ±0.9% in the high-dose albunin group (F =32.216,P =0.001).mRNA levels of pro-inflammatory cytokines and chemotactic factors were also suppressed by albumin (P < 0.05).The results of co-immunoprecipitation displayed that albumin could directly bind Mincle and disrupt the association between Mincle and SAP130.Immunoblotting demonstrated that albumin depressed the protein levels of Mincle,Syk and p-Syk.Conclusion Human serum albumin can inhibit Mincle/Syk-induced neuroinflammation via directly binding Mincle receptor in SAH rats.
4.Animal models of white matter lesions
Nana ZHAO ; Qiushi LYU ; Hongquan GUO ; Yi XIE ; Ting HU ; Ling WANG ; Ruidong YE ; Xinfeng LIU
International Journal of Cerebrovascular Diseases 2018;26(10):789-795
White matter lesion is a major subtype of cerebral small vessel disease. Its pathophysiology and mechanism remain unclear. Because the risk factors often coexist in clinical research, it is difficult to judge the relationship between certain risk factors and white matter injury. Moreover, due to the differences in animal and human brain tissue structure, there is currently a lack of reproducible animal models of white matter lesions. Therefore, establishing a practical animal model and further exploring the pathogenesis and risk factors of white matter lesions from the basic research level is crucial for the preclinical study of the treatment of white matter damage. This article reviews the characteristics, optimization measures, and application prospects of the white matter lesion models.
5.Effect of distal veins on the survival of dorsal four-territory perforator flaps in rats
Qiushi YI ; Zhiheng CAI ; Lihong YANG ; Xinyi ZENG ; Maolin TANG ; Shanshan XI
Chinese Journal of Plastic Surgery 2023;39(9):966-973
Objective:To explore the effect of distal veins on the survival of a dorsal four-territory perforator flap in rats.Methods:A total of 32 SD rats were randomly divided into the control group and the experimental group, with 16 rats in each group. The multi-territory perforator flap including the bilateral iliolumbar and bilateral posterior intercostal angiosomes was cut from the back of each rat, with the size of 6 cm×7 cm. The right iliolumbar artery and vein were preserved in the control group, while the right iliolumbar artery and the right posterior intercostal vein were preserved in the experimental group. In both groups, incisions were made between the right iliolumbar angiosome and the right posterior intercostal angiosome. Finally, the flap was sutured back to their orthotopic site. At 6 hours and 1, 3, 5, 7 days after surgery, the blood perfusion at the bilateral iliolumbar and the left posterior intercostal vascular territories were measured. On the seventh day after surgery, the percentage of the survived area of the flaps were evaluated, arteriography was performed to observe the dilation of arteries within the flap, the intraluminal diameter of the choke artery in the choke 2 area was measured using hematoxylin and eosin staining, and the relative expression of endothelial nitric oxide synthase (eNOS) was detected by Western blotting. SPSS 28.0 was used for statistical analysis, and measurement data were presented as Mean±SD. Independent sample t-test was used to compare data across two groups. P<0.05 was considered statistically significant. Results:(1) At 6 hours and 1, 3, 5, 7 days after surgery, the experimental group displayed higher blood perfusion than the control group at the bilateral iliolumbar and the left posterior intercostal vascular territories (all P<0.01). (2) On the 7th day after surgery, the artery dilation of the experimental group was more obvious than that of the control group; the percentage of the survived flap area in the experimental group was higher than that in the control group [(87.6±3.2)% vs. (65.3±3.0)%, P<0.01]; the intraluminal diameter of the choke artery was greater in the experimental group than that in the control group[(49.3±3.1) μm vs. (35.1±2.3) μm, P<0.01]; and the relative expression of eNOS in the experimental group was higher than that in the control group (0.87±0.07 vs. 0.50±0.05, P<0.01). Conclusion:The distal vein (right posterior intercostal vein) of dorsal four-territory perforator flap of SD rats directly guided the pedicle artery blood supply to promote the expression of eNOS, dilated the arteries in each zone of the flap, increased the blood supply to the distal artery of the flap, and ultimately enhanced the flap survival area.

7.Reshaping the Cortical Connectivity Gradient by Long-Term Cognitive Training During Development.
Tianyong XU ; Yunying WU ; Yi ZHANG ; Xi-Nian ZUO ; Feiyan CHEN ; Changsong ZHOU
Neuroscience Bulletin 2024;40(1):50-64
The organization of the brain follows a topological hierarchy that changes dynamically during development. However, it remains unknown whether and how cognitive training administered over multiple years during development can modify this hierarchical topology. By measuring the brain and behavior of school children who had carried out abacus-based mental calculation (AMC) training for five years (starting from 7 years to 12 years old) in pre-training and post-training, we revealed the reshaping effect of long-term AMC intervention during development on the brain hierarchical topology. We observed the development-induced emergence of the default network, AMC training-promoted shifting, and regional changes in cortical gradients. Moreover, the training-induced gradient changes were located in visual and somatomotor areas in association with the visuospatial/motor-imagery strategy. We found that gradient-based features can predict the math ability within groups. Our findings provide novel insights into the dynamic nature of network recruitment impacted by long-term cognitive training during development.

To address the increasing need for detecting and validating protein biomarkers in clinical specimens, mass spectrometry (MS)-based targeted proteomic techniques, including the selected reaction monitoring (SRM), parallel reaction monitoring (PRM), and massively parallel data-independent acquisition (DIA), have been developed. For optimal performance, they require the fragment ion spectra of targeted peptides as prior knowledge. In this report, we describe a MS pipe-line and spectral resource to support targeted proteomics studies for human tissue samples. To build the spectral resource, we integrated common open-source MS computational tools to assemble a freely accessible computational workflow based on Docker. We then applied the workflow to gen-erate DPHL, a comprehensive DIA pan-human library, from 1096 data-dependent acquisition (DDA) MS raw files for 16 types of cancer samples. This extensive spectral resource was then applied to a proteomic study of 17 prostate cancer (PCa) patients. Thereafter, PRM validation was applied to a larger study of 57 PCa patients and the differential expression of three proteins in prostate tumor was validated. As a second application, the DPHL spectral resource was applied to a study consisting of plasma samples from 19 diffuse large B cell lymphoma (DLBCL) patients and 18 healthy control subjects. Differentially expressed proteins between DLBCL patients and healthy control subjects were detected by DIA-MS and confirmed by PRM. These data demonstrate that the DPHL supports DIA and PRM MS pipelines for robust protein biomarker discovery. DPHL is freely accessible at https://www.iprox.org/page/project.html?id=IPX0001400000.

Patients with severe trauma require an extremely timely treatment and transfusion plays an irreplaceable role in the emergency treatment of such patients. An increasing number of evidence-based medicinal evidences and clinical practices suggest that patients with severe traumatic bleeding benefit from early transfusion of low-titer group O whole blood or hemostatic resuscitation with red blood cells, plasma and platelet of a balanced ratio. However, the current domestic mode of blood supply cannot fully meet the requirements of timely and effective blood transfusion for emergency treatment of patients with severe trauma in clinical practice. In order to solve the key problems in blood supply and blood transfusion strategies for emergency treatment of severe trauma, Branch of Clinical Transfusion Medicine of Chinese Medical Association, Group for Trauma Emergency Care and Multiple Injuries of Trauma Branch of Chinese Medical Association, Young Scholar Group of Disaster Medicine Branch of Chinese Medical Association organized domestic experts of blood transfusion medicine and trauma treatment to jointly formulate Chinese expert consensus on blood support mode and blood transfusion strategies for emergency treatment of severe trauma patients ( version 2024). Based on the evidence-based medical evidence and Delphi method of expert consultation and voting, 10 recommendations were put forward from two aspects of blood support mode and transfusion strategies, aiming to provide a reference for transfusion resuscitation in the emergency treatment of severe trauma and further improve the success rate of treatment of patients with severe trauma.
